The Human TL1A-DR3 inhibition Kit (TR-FRET) is based on a homogeneous (no wash) competition TR-FRET technology (Time-Resolved Fluorescence Resonance Energy Transfer) to screening for inhibitors of human TL1A binding to human DR3 within 0.5-1 hours. It can also be used as a universal detection tool to identify the ability of TL1A to bind to human DR3.

This Human TL1A-DR3 inhibition kit (TR-FRET) is based on TR-FRET technology (Time-Resolved Fluorescence Resonance Energy Transfer). Use a mixture of biotinylated human TL1A and Europium-chelate labeled streptavidin as the donor and FA labeled human DR3 protein as the acceptor.
- In the absence of inhibitors for human TL1A binding to human DR3, the donor and acceptor are in close proximity due to the binding of human TL1A and FA-labeled human DR3. Upon excitation with a specific light source, the donor emits a 620 nm signal, which is absorbed by the acceptor, resulting in a 665 nm emission.
- In the presence of inhibitors that block the binding of human TL1A to human DR3, the donor-acceptor interaction is disrupted, preventing FRET from occurring.

In this TR-FRET assay, Human TL1A Protein Europium-chelate is used as the Donor and FA Labeled Human DR3 Protein is used as the Acceptor. An inhibition Assay was performed to evaluate the interaction between human TL1A and human DR3 using Monoclonal Anti-TL1A Antibody, Human IgG1 resulting in a typical IC50 of 3.024 nM (QC tested).

The kit is suitable for the detection and characterization of TL1A/DR3 inhibitors. It was shown that the two anti-TL1A antibodies (Afimkibart& Tulisokibart) disrupted the interaction, with an IC50 of 2.890 & 8.198 nM.
